How they compare
Brazil currently reports 24.3% against 23.3% in Sri Lanka, a difference of 1.0%.
The two have swapped places 9 times across 59 shared years of data; in 1948 it was Sri Lanka ahead.
Brazil ranks 40th and Sri Lanka ranks 43rd of 206 countries.
Across the 9 decades both report, Brazil averaged higher in 3 and Sri Lanka in 6.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Brazil | Sri Lanka |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1940s | 0.0% | 0.3% | 0.3% | Sri Lanka |
| 1950s | 0.0% | 9.0% | 9.0% | Sri Lanka |
| 1960s | 0.1% | 8.4% | 8.4% | Sri Lanka |
| 1970s | 0.1% | 8.4% | 8.4% | Sri Lanka |
| 1980s | 2.2% | 3.5% | 1.3% | Sri Lanka |
| 1990s | 1.3% | 3.7% | 2.4% | Sri Lanka |
| 2000s | 6.9% | 3.9% | 3.0% | Brazil |
| 2010s | 16.9% | 13.5% | 3.4% | Brazil |
| 2020s | 22.7% | 21.9% | 0.8% | Brazil |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
